Should a landing page have navigation?
A page that features no navigation links is a page focused on only one goal — which is exactly why visitors focus on that one goal. Not only do navigation links distract visitors from the conversion goal. They can cost you money.

Does a landing page need a header?
A common design feature of good landing pages is that they typically don't have a full header and footer. They're simplistic and avoid elements like links, phone numbers and other 'distractions' that could lead people away. A well-known example of a company using this technique is Amazon.
